Emerald debuts Brembo's first ever EV brakes at Automechanika Kuala Lumpur 2023

KUALA LUMPUR: Emerald Auto Parts Sdn. Bhd. (Emerald), the official distributor of Brembo in Malaysia, is showcasing for the first time in Southeast Asia the brake manufacturer's first electric vehicle (EV) kit at Automechanika Kuala Lumpur 2023 (AMKL).

The Beyond EV Kit is the first specific brake pads dedicated to electric cars offering a complete disc solution with new anti-corrosion treatment, is more silent, and has greater durability.

Available locally from May onwards, the kit is compatible with EVs such as the Volkswagen E-Golf, BMW i3, Nissan Leaf, Hyundai Ioniq, and the range of Tesla Model 3, S, X, and Y.

Additionally, Emerald also previewed Brembo's new X-Style Caliper range which is dedicated to car owners who love to customise their car.

Developed for Mercedes models like the C Class Sedan, GLC Class SUV and E Class Sedan, the aluminium calipers come in four colours of yellow, red, black and grey.

Emerald is a member of Nexus Automotive International and is an expert in braking systems with its team of more than 40 years experience in the industry.

The company is primarily known as a distributor of brands such as Brembo, Seiken, Remsa, Continental, CRC, and Sanwa locally.
